Plus: We all know the Capitals’ struggles on the power play to start the season, but they have been getting better and better as the season has gone on. You’d think without Alex Ovechkin, the numbers would go bad, but they they have now scored 10 power play goals in their last 10 games including two in today’s game.

Minus: The Caps have had a recent habit of playing a little worse at home, having already left at least three very attainable points on the table in DC with a loss to a tired, bad Pittsburgh Penguins team and an overtime loss to a tired Toronto Maple Leafs team. The Islanders aren’t bad…but they aren’t good either, and that second period in particular, where the Caps gave up four goals, was not what we should be seeing out of this Caps team – especially in their own barn.
